Pakistan Forms National Crypto Council to Explore Legalization

The Finance Ministry of Pakistan is exploring the possibility of legalizing cryptocurrencies. A National Crypto Council is being considered, involving key government representatives and industry experts.

Initiative to Create a National Council

Pakistan's Finance Minister Muhammad Aurangzeb held a meeting with a foreign delegation, including advisors to U.S. President Donald Trump, to discuss the legalization of digital assets. As a result, an initiative to create a National Crypto Council was proposed, which will handle policy development and regulatory challenges in the field. This council will include representatives from governmental bodies, regulators, and industry experts to ensure the sustainable development of the country's crypto ecosystem.

Challenges and Opportunities for Crypto in Pakistan

Over 20 million residents in Pakistan are involved in the crypto space but face significant challenges, such as high transaction fees. Finance Minister Aurangzeb has directed stakeholders to create a framework that ensures economic viability, regulatory compliance, and protection against financial crimes and illicit activities.

Global Trends and Shifts in Crypto Stance

Pakistan's preliminary move towards cryptocurrency legalization aligns with global trends, such as increased industry regulation in the United States, Europe, the UAE, and other countries. These measures may foster innovation while enhancing consumer protection. Previously, Pakistan's Finance Ministry and State Bank opposed cryptocurrencies, but the current Finance Minister calls for an open-minded approach.

Pakistan is taking initial steps towards the legalization and regulation of cryptocurrencies, aligning with global trends. The formation of a National Crypto Council could play a key role in ensuring the sustainable development of the country's crypto industry.
